Welcome to PixARK, a vast, wild world filled with vicious dinosaurs, magical creatures and endless adventure! To survive in this mysterious land, you must tame creatures both ferocious and cuddly, craft high tech and magical tools, and build your own base… out of cubes!
With a robust character creator, an infinite number of voxel based maps and procedurally generated quests, your PixARK adventure will be completely unique. Team up with friends to form a tribe, or play on your own. Spend your time building a towering fortress or go on a quest in a sprawling cavern. Fly on the back of a dragon and smite your enemies with a magic wand, or ride a mighty T-Rex and blast your foes with a rocket launcher. In the world of PixARK, how you play is up to you – as long as you survive!
Play solo or play with friends! PixARK has a variety of PVP or PVE servers on top of being able to create your own. Gather your besties or make new friends in-game, however you want to play and explore is up to you!
In PixARK there's many ways to play! Progress your character using skill trees and customizable stats to suit your playstyle, or build anything you can imagine from your wildest dreams in Creative Mode.
In PixARK there are over 100 creatures to tame, train, and ride. Add our complex creatures to your brood and cultivate your team for ultimate survival.
PixARK features a complex voxel block building system. You can create a plethora of items and customize your base to suit your personal style and adventuring needs.
PixARK maps are procedurally generated and can be customizable based on your needs. If you don't like the world you live in, create a new "seed" and start again! Quests are also procedurally generated to create a variety of gameplay for each user!

Olha, pra você que tem um PC fraco e quer jogar algo parecido com ARK: Survival Evolved, esse jogo até quebra um galho por um tempo. Mas já aviso: tem vários problemas. Farmar carne é chato demais – depois de matar um dino, tu tem que quebrar uma caixa de carne super dura, demora uma eternidade pra cair os itens. Itens inúteis rapidinho – tem uma tonelada de itens, mas muitos ficam obsoletos logo, porque quando tu desbloqueia algo melhor, os antigos não servem pra nada. Domar dinos só pra coleção – dinos que no ARK seriam super úteis aqui não fazem nada. Exemplo: o anquilossauro, que deveria minerar, é horrível. Gameplay repetitiva – depois de um tempo, é sempre a mesma coisa: domar dinos inúteis e farmar recurso pra craftar item. Desbalanceamento total – chefes com meio milhão de vida, impossível de matar. Breeding nem pensar, porque filhotes comem carne/fruta sem parar. E ainda tem dino lvl 10 batendo mais que o teu lvl 50/60… chega a ser engraçado.
